Oscar Barham compiled a career batting average of .262 with 6 home runs and 44 RBI in his 341-game career with the Newark Yankees, Amsterdam Rugmakers and Rocky Mount Leafs. He began playing during the 1950 season and last took the field during the 1952 campaign.
